Rain Dial transformer


Question
My Rain Dial model 600/900/or 1200 stopped working after a power outage. Everything came back on except the sprinklers. I put in a new 9 volt battery (no luck) I plugged the transformer into a working outlet and still no luck. Do I need a new transformer and where can I buy it?

Answer
Hey Chuck, I hope this helps. What I would do first, is take your old transformer, and either have it tested, or if you have a volt/ohm meter see if it is putting out between 22 to 26 volts. If it is then it is probably the controller itself, if it isn't putting out the correct voltage, then you can try a new one. Any Irrigation supply house should be able to sell you a new one. It should be 24volt and 0.5 amps. Good luck and let me know if I can help you out anymore.
